Energy loss of /sup 107/Ag, /sup 109/Ag, and /sup 150/Sm in Ni and Au
Journal Article
·
· Phys. Rev., A; (United States)
The stopping power of /sup 107/Ag, /sup 109/Ag, and /sup 150/Sm in nickel and gold was measured as a preliminary test of a new technique for measuring energy loss based on the ..gamma..-ray Doppler shift. The analysis of the data was based on the theories of Lindhard, Scharff, and Schiott for nuclear and electronic stopping. The results are compared with the semiempirical predictions of Northcliffe and Schilling and the Lindhard-Scharff-Schiott theory.
